1、ASCII码中,一个英文字母(不分大小写)占一个字节的空间,一个中文汉字占两个字节的空间。一个二进制数字序列,在计算机中作为一个数字单元,一般为8位二进...
1、使用C++将ASCII码转换为字符 C++中,只要把ASCII码赋值给字符变量,就可以转换为对应的字符。首先,定义两个字符变量z和Z,用以保存转换的字符。 接着,定义。
AsCII码字符串不是比较字符的长短,而是从每个字符串的第一个字符.进行比较.如DDI AsCII码字符串不是比较字符的长短,而是从每个字符串的第一个字符.进行比较。
字符串hash函数有很多,最简单就是f(s) = ( Σ ord[s[i]]*i ) mod BigPrime就是字符串每一位的ascii码乘以下标,再加起来mod一个大质数.然后直接套用基本的has。
在ASCII码与其它双字节字符系统混用时,字节数=ASCII码字符个数+双字节字符个数*2,而此时字符串长度到底怎么统计就不好说了,有的语言如C语言,此时字符串长度=。
/* 下面的代码计算一段ASCII文本的宽度。 每个字符可以设置不同的长度。 退格符会删除前面一个字符,也可能导致删掉前面一个换行符,使下面一行接在前面一行后。
ascii字符长度只有8位,而其他编码的字符往往有16位或32位利用这一点可以进行判断将字符串解码成unicode,判断长度是否与解码前相同#-*-coding:utf-8-*-a='中国..。
例如:若a中的字符串为:aBCDeFgH,b中的字符串为:ABcd,则c中的字符串应为:a BcdeFgH.也是用C或C++语言,最好C 例如:若a中的字符串为:aBCDeFgH,b中的字。
Private Sub Command1_Click()s = "Test"For i = 1 To Len(s)Mid(s, i, 1) = Chr(Asc(Mid(s, i, 。
通过判断输入字符的ascii码的范围 就可以 如果大于等于48 小于等于57 就是输入的阿拉伯数字。如果输入的字符 大于等于65小于等于90 就是大写的英文字母如果输。
漳州理工网猜猜你还想问: | ||
---|---|---|
字符的ascii码值怎么算 | 字符与ascii码的转换 | 标准ascii码字符表 |
空格的ascii码值是多少 | 字符串转换成ascii码 | 32位补码表示的整数范围 |
字符0的ascii码值是 | 返回首页 |
回顶部 |